2013 Mazda CX-5 prices in Ohio
The median asking price for a 2013 Mazda CX-5 in Ohio is $10,509 based on 9 active listings.
As of July 25, 2026, the median asking price for a 2013 Mazda CX-5 in Ohio is $10,509, based on 9 active dealer listings tracked by VinAssessment.
◷ Updated July 25, 2026 ▤ 9 active dealer listings, refreshed daily Methodology →
Typical: $9,948–$11,397 — the middle half of 9 asking prices
Why the wide range? Price depends mostly on configuration and mileage — see below. This spread covers the middle 96% of asking prices: we exclude the cheapest and priciest 2% (payment-priced ads, typos, salvage) so outliers don't distort it.
What moves the price on a 2013 Mazda CX-5
The $9,948–$11,397 typical range isn't randomness — one factor explains most of it:
Asking prices run about $11,038 at 90K–105K miles and fall to $9,197 over 105K miles — roughly $1,200 for every 10,000 miles.

2013 Mazda CX-5: a fair price for your mileage
A 2013 Mazda CX-5 sheds roughly $1,200 for every 10,000 miles. Find your mileage below.
| Mileage ⓘ | Based on ⓘ | Fair price ⓘ | Typical range ⓘ |
|---|---|---|---|
| 90K–105K miles | 8 listings | $11,038 | $11K–$12K |
| Over 105K miles | 85 listings | $9,197 | $8,215–$11K |
Same trim and condition assumed — mileage is the biggest lever after configuration. National data; Ohio prices track it closely.

Frequently asked questions
Why do 2013 Mazda CX-5 prices range from $9,084 to $12,249 in Ohio?
The spread comes down to configuration and mileage: higher-mileage, base-configuration examples sit near the low end, while low-mileage and premium configurations reach the top. Half of all listings fall between $9,948 and $11,397 — see the mileage and trim breakdowns above for where a specific vehicle lands.
How much should mileage change the price of a 2013 Mazda CX-5?
Expect roughly $1,200 less for every 10,000 miles on the odometer. A 60K-mile example should cost about $3,600 less than a 30K-mile one of the same trim — check the fair-price-by-mileage table above for your band.
Do Mazda CX-5 prices in Ohio differ from the rest of the country?
Yes. The average in Ohio is $10,584, which is $782 above the national average of $9,802. Local supply, demand and transport costs all play a part.

How we calculate these prices
We track 9 active listings for this vehicle across dealer sites nationwide, updated every day. Average and median are computed from real asking prices on live listings. We exclude the top and bottom 2% of prices to remove data errors, salvage titles, and monthly-payment figures posted as if they were sale prices. Prices reflect dealer asking prices — not final sale prices — and exclude taxes, fees, and incentives. Trim and mileage move the price more than any other factor; see the breakdowns above.
